Team & Role

Landytech is on a mission to revolutionize the way that investment managers, asset owners and their advisors access asset information. Powered by Sesame, an industry-leading investment reporting platform, we are helping clients in over 15 countries make informed investment decisions and deliver insights faster.

The company is growing rapidly and it\'s an exciting time to join, having secured $12M in Series B funding in January 2023. In just four years, it has gone from two co-founders to a team of 100+ staff, with offices in London and Paris. At Landytech, we see diversity as our strength with a team from over 15 countries and 14 languages spoken.

What We Are Looking For
  • You will be developing and executing our Sales Strategy to ensure 100% per annum year on year new business growth
  • You will be owning the company-level revenue targets for new business
  • You will be building, hiring, coaching, motivating and leading our Sales Team including our Sales Executive, and Sales Operations departments
  • You will be accountable for our Sales Team and ensure targets are met
  • You will define our Go To Market strategy and playbooks to expand business across all B2B verticals
  • You will be closing strategic sales of $100k acv plus
  • You will be managing revenue operations and setting-up scalable sales processes to drive new business growth
  • You will be partnering with marketing to align go-to-market message and execution
  • You will be working closely with our product team to provide feedback from prospects and influence & shape our product offering
Your Skills & Experience
  • You have 5+ yrs experience in a B2B, enterprise software/could/SaaS sales roles, frequently closing deals of $100+K
  • You have 2+ yrs of Senior Sales Leadership experience, building and leading sales teams for a disruptive SaaS technology from startup to scale up
  • You have experience in defining a Sales Strategy and motivating teams to execute upon that strategy
  • You have a proven track record in closing deals of at least $100K in ACV
  • You have a track record in building, hiring, onboarding and ramping sales teams, constantly hitting quarterly targets, and you have a network of SDRs and Sales Executives who would be open to joining your new team
  • You have proven success in developing and optimizing full sales cycle including inbound, outreach and new business closure to continuously improve our conversion ratio
  • You have experience/knowledge of our target audience including Asset Managers, Family offices and Fiduciaries
  • You have experience selling Front-to-Back Systems, PMS, OMS or Risk Management Systems
  • You have a deep knowledge of asset managers and/or family offices and other financial institutions
  • You have a good knowledge of financial services industry and the different financial products
  • You have excellent sales and negotiation skills, with proven track record of achieving/exceeding your targets
  • You have exceptional interpersonal skills and presence to build relationships and influence key partner stakeholders
  • You have experience with Consultative Sales and CRM tracking tools, knowledge of Hubspot is a plus
  • You have strong listening, consultative and presentation skills
  • You speak fluent/native English, and fluent/native French is a plus
